Median Household Income in Boyd County, Nebraska

Boyd County, Nebraska has a median household income of $67,045, which ranks #1,434 of 3,222 out of 3,222 counties nationwide. This is 10.8% below the national value of $75,149.

Within Nebraska, Boyd County ranks #54 of 93 out of 93 counties. This places it in the 55th percentile nationally.

The median annual income for all households, including wages, investments, and government transfers. All data comes from the U.S. Census Bureau's American Community Survey (ACS) 5-Year Estimates for 2024.
